Het verpakkingsmateriaal



Example: Het verpakkingsmateriaal beschermt de producten tijdens het transport.

Definition


"Het verpakkingsmateriaal" refers to the materials used to wrap, protect, or contain products during transportation and storage, ensuring they remain intact and undamaged until they reach their destination.

Etymology


The Dutch phrase "het verpakkingsmateriaal" combines "verpakking," meaning packaging, from the verb "verpakken" (to pack), and "materiaal," which comes from the Latin "materialis," meaning matter or substance. Together, they form a term that literally means packaging material.
